Technology Helps Families Make Time for Togetherness
By: NewsUSA
(NewsUSA) - When back-to-school time rolls around, the hectic juggling of family schedules begins. Between buying books, running errands and adjusting to new routines, maintaining a regular family life is anything but easy.
With time occupied by work and school, after-school sports and homework, family togetherness often falls by the wayside.
Finding time to spend together as a family is easier when families develop a plan and use technology to their advantage to save minutes and hours. Here are some tips:
* Create a family e-mail list. Kids and parents should consider communicating their schedules electronically. It saves cell phone minutes and provides an easy, streamlined way to share information.
Working in conjunction with the e-mail list could be a family online calendar. For example, Google's Web-based calendar system is easy to use and even sends e-mail reminders.
* Buy books online. Shopping online can save you time, so you don't have to commute back and forth between bookstores. There are a number of Web sites where you can buy books cheaper than in stores. Try sites such as www.mbsdirect.net or www.bigwords.com.
* Take control of the TV. Television has long been a staple of the American family routine, but these days, finding time to watch your favorite shows is proving more difficult, sometimes impossible.
That's why digital video recorders are becoming more popular. DVRs can capture programs digitally and store them for later viewing, so you can make television work around your schedule. Services such as satellite provider DISH Network frequently offer affordable packages that combine programming and industry leading DVRs, saving you both time and money.
* Do homework together. When kids have homework that requires Internet research, parents can participate, working with their children to track down resources for papers or projects. This way, parents and their kids not only spend time together, but they also have the opportunity to learn from each other.
